So it makes sense

Five years after Brexit the United Kingdom is a country looking for a new role — and doing so at a time when its public finances cannot carry everything politicians promise. It is worth watching because it tests things that reach the rest of Europe later: the rise of an anti-establishment party, the fight over Channel migration, and the question of how much defence a state can still afford.

Who governs
The prime minister is Andy Burnham (Labour), who replaced Keir Starmer — Starmer has since given up his seat and is leaving parliament altogether. Burnham moved early on relations with France, discussing Ukraine and Channel crossings with Macron. At home the budget numbers press on him: the army has been told to suspend non-essential training exercises to save money.
Who opposes
The Conservatives are led by Kemi Badenoch, who accuses Burnham of kicking defence spending into the long grass and is calling on him to hold an election. To the right, Nigel Farage’s Reform UK is growing; in September 2026 it was reported to police over suspected illegal foreign donations following an undercover investigation. Green leader Zack Polanski wants to contest Starmer’s vacated seat.
Next election
The next general election is expected in 2029, though the opposition is pushing for an earlier one.

British government pressures social media over wrong-way driving. Police in the same case speak of organized crime

Two days after the A66 crash, the government urged platforms to remove wrong-way driving videos. Cleveland Police says it has no evidence of filming for TikTok yet.
